Manufacturer

Showing 205–216 of 351 results

  • £99.95
  • £65.95
  • £86.99
  • £4.25
  • £10.99£13.99
  • £10.99
  • £148.99
  • £19.95
  • £69.95
  • £6.95
  • £54.95
  • £1.95